ARAH

Her arm lifted instinctively, her wind tattoo already tingling, ready to release at any second.

“Who are you?” she demanded.

The man turned slowly, then drove his trekking pole into the rocky ground with a sudden force. The impact rattled the earth beneath her feet. The tremor felt like a mini-earthquake that only touched the cliff they stood on.

Arah’s heart pounded as a deep rumble rose from below. But the world around her remained unchanged. Tourists nearby seemed completely oblivious.

Then, thick black tendrils—twisted and gnarled like old tree branches—erupted from the stone around the cliff. They snaked upward, growing fast, forming walls that arched and crisscrossed above them. They caged her in with the stranger and blotted out the sun. Only narrow slivers of light managed to slip through the gaps.

Arah released the wind tattoo, and her owls burst forth as well, circling her in a protective spiral.
